Formula: Approximate diameter = 1.128 x Length x WidthSensing Tip MaterialSheathing MaterialSheathing MaterialSensing End Tip and Nut MaterialSensing End Tip and Nut MaterialPlastic Fiber Optic Cables for use with Small Aperture Sensors45FPL-xxxxM4 x 0.7Sensing ModeSensing End Tip StyleSensing ModeSensing End Tip StyleApproximate Dimensions [mm (in.)]Unterminated Plastic Fiber Optic CablesATTENTION Fiber optic cables are not recommended for explosion proof applications in hazardous environments. The fiber optic cable can provide a path for explosive fumes to travel from the hazardous area to the safe area.See more on literature.rockwellautomation SAMCON

Fiber optic cables do not conduct electricity, nor do they ignite in the presence of flammable materials, making them a safe alternative to traditional wiring.
